Description

Read more










Offers what scholars consider to be the best defense of the Ash'arite school of Islamic theology that gained acceptance within orthodox Sunni theology in the twelfth century, though he also diverges from Ash'arism with his more rationalist approach to the Qur'an.

About the author

Aladdin M. Yaqub is associate professor of philosophy at Lehigh University. He is the author of "The Liar Speaks the Truth "and "An Introduction to Logical Theory. "He lives in Catasauqua, PA."
